Durham man supported ISIS, intended to travel to Morocco to join group, federal prosecutors say

(WRAL) A Durham man was charged by federal authorities with supporting ISIS and later attempting to join the group, according to court documents that were unsealed on Tuesday.

According to federal prosecutors, 29-year-old Alexander Justin White, who went by the name Sulaiman Al-Amriki online, started posting his support for ISIS on his Facebook account between May and October 2024.

Court documents submitted by prosecutors also claim White, who lived on University Drive in Durham, posted a video in July 2024 on his Facebook page “glorifying what is assessed to be ISIS.” White also sent an undercover federal agent a screenshot of a pro-ISIS EMA channel claiming to fundraise for detained ISIS members and their dependents.
